Overview
I led the design of the Capture app from its ideation to launch. It’s aim is to provide first responder’s with the ability to capture evidentiary grade photos, videos and audio that they can easily upload to their agency’s digital evidence management tool and record management tool with the proper metadata related to the incident.
Problem
Officers need a means of capturing evidentiary grade media that they are able to review, add context to related to the incident, and upload to their records and evidence management tools.
Approach
While working alongside another designer, we interviewed patrol officers to understand their workflow of capturing media and at what times they would tag media with the proper incident and contextual tags. We then conducted several comparative analyses on media capturing applications including stock iOS and Android cameras, Instagram, VSCO, Snapchat, Voice Recorder, etc. We created personas, journey maps, information architecture maps which led to our wireframe designs.

Defining the MVP
Through close collaboration with the lead developers for iOS and Android, we were able to define the features that were required for at launch, including: photo, video, voice capturing, bookmarking, media gallery, incident number tagging, media tagging, media metadata, and media upload.

Findings
Seek critical feedback early.
Despite the close collaboration between design and development, there could have been more honest conversations had early on when defining the MVP. Our ambition blinded us early, which resulted in inadequate time for build feedback and many features had to be marked as out of scope.
